Testing the Battery
Your ventilator continuously and automatically checks the state of the internal battery, even when the
battery is not used as the main source of energy. The “BATT FAULT1 CALL SERVICE“ alarm is activated
whenever a problem is detected in the battery or the charger.
However, on a monthly basis you should disconnect the ventilator from the external power supply to
check the integrity of the connections linking the internal battery to other ventilator components.

WARNING
•
Due to its limited internal battery’s reserve capacity, the ventilator should only be operated
occasionally while powered by its internal battery. Ensure that the internal battery never becomes fully
discharged.
•
When the “LOW BATTERY“ alarm is triggered, immediately connect the ventilator to an AC power
supply to maintain ventilation and recharge the internal battery.
Note:
The “EMPTY BATTERY” alarm symbol may disappear shortly before the ventilator completely stops, but it always
triggers a final, continuous alarm.
